The Tradition And Colors For the uninitiated, the longstanding Mother's Day tradition in the South is that we wear flowers to honor our mothers and to reflect their position in life: Is your mother here with us? If so, you should wear red or pink flowers. However, if she has crossed over, you should wear white.

Each color tells a story, from love and thanks to joy and admiration. When selecting Mothers Day roses, consider the message you want to. Mother's Day has long been synonymous with flowers.
In fact, the tradition of giving carnations, and then eventually wearing them as corsages, began all the way back at the inception of the American version of the holiday. Carnations were the favorite flower of founder Anna Jarvis' mother. She arrived at the first Mother's Day celebration in 1908 with 500 of these gorgeous flowers! Share this.
